Our next swing out will be a combination of the last two swing outs that we did which was a swing out with a free turn for the lady and then after that we did a cut off solo turn into a swing out. So we'll combine those two and we'll do a cut off swing out into that free turn variation and that will look like this 1 2 solo turn and then the free turn swing out variation 5 6 7 and 8. Again that's solo from this side, swing out cut off 1 2 3 and 4 and free turn 5 6 7 and 8. For that matter you can do any swing out variation after this cut off swing out for example we'll do the swing out with the hand shake behind the back 1 2 3 and 4 5 6 7 and 8. Or 1 2 3 and 4 5 6 7 hold 8."
